Emerald Isle, NC was voted by USA Today as the #1 Beach in North Carolina. Come see why!!!
Emerald Isle offers Family fun for everybody....with bicycle and running trails that run parallel to Emerald Dr, miniature golf, go carts, water slide, great shopping in Emerald Plantation, movie theater, eateries that include everything from pizza to burgers to Seafood. The Bogue Inlet Pier is a must see to find out what the "catch of the day" is. If you just need to relax, pull up a chair and savor the ocean waves while reading a good book. We've got you covered.
Emerald Isle also offers a Public Boat Ramp (no costs) located at Jean Preston Park about mid way the island. (near Chapel By the Sea). There is a play ground and public restroom located there as well. We have multiple kayak launch areas and parks within the city limits, including a Sound front park with dock located on Coast Guard Road and one on Cedar St. (great to go crabbing at) You may also appreciate Surf Fishing all along the 12 mile stretch of our impressive island. We have a Fishing Gear store and numerous Convenient Stores that offer bait, hooks and other fishing items you will need. Don't forget you need a Fishing License to Surf Fish but can enjoy fishing from the Bogue Inlet Fishing Pier by purchasing a fishing pass for the day or week.

Strategies to get the best New Bern vacation property experience:
Cost saving strategies:
- To book the best rental home for your budget, we recommend booking in the Fall or Spring.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, greater selection, gorgeous weather and the absence of large crowds at restaurants, beaches, and activities.
- Book your vacation home as early as possible. Rental schedules generally become available twelve months in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ups book their Summer rental homes during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years Eve g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
- Property managers sometimes offer rate reductions for veterans. Check with your host or property manager to see if special discounts are available for your group before you book.
- Management companies and individual rental owners frequently offer customers an option to obtain tr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which usually costs between 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ed vacation time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el or additional gasoline expenses. Trip insurance might be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your property manager for details.
- Look for your local New Bern visitors guide magazine when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ental property do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and fuel stations. In addition to great local stories, travel guides have money saving offers on local attractions, tours, restaurants, and shops.

Tips for a wonderful stay:
- Take a copy of the host's contact number and check in/check out procedures for your rental.
- Make a record of any issues with the rental upon arrival, and immediately e-mail them to the property manager.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ain time stamps that are useful if there is a dispute.
- Property managers are great sources of help! Feel free to ask questions during your stay.
-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like disrespectful visitors bothering your peaceful neighborhood. Employ the golden rule for common sense. Happy residents may even recommend great local food and scenic spots you would've never otherwise known!
- Don't forget to... Ask a local! Residents can typically help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to find the best bike paths, have a great night out, or the best spots for BBQ?
- Lock your vacation home while you're away. Keep your property safe!
- Don't leave anything behind! Before you drive away, walk through the rental property to confirm you've collected all personal items. Make sure to check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Clean the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
- Record a video to document the condition of the property.
- Did you have a great vacation? Many rental websites make it easy for customers to provide feedback. If your property and/or host was fantastic, they would love to hear about it. If anything was defective and they failed to fix it in a reasonable manner, or if the vacation rental wasn't as described, you'll want to make a note as part of your review.
